Ferrero has confirmed the acquisition of Turkish hazelnut processor Oltan Group for an undisclosed sum.

The Italy-based confectioner announced the move yesterday (16 July), saying the deal would “guarantee and further improve the quality of a leading raw material” in many of its products.

Oltan Group has five production facilities exporting hazelnut products – including roasted, bleached and chopped hazelnuts as well as hazelnut kernels, meal and paste – to overseas food manufacturers. The firm has an annual turnover of more than US$500m.

Turkish press reports began circulating earlier this month regarding the potential acquisition. A source close to the situation confirmed to just-food there were discussions but that nothing had been secured at that point.
